ReXplain: Translating Radiology into Patient-Friendly Video Reports
Luo, Luyang, Vairavamurthy, Jenanan, Zhang, Xiaoman, Kumar, Abhinav, Ter-Oganesyan, Ramon R., Schroff, Stuart T., Shilo, Dan, Hossain, Rydhwana, Moritz, Mike, Rajpurkar, Pranav
Radiology reports, designed for efficient communication between medical experts, often remain incomprehensible to patients. This inaccessibility could potentially lead to anxiety, decreased engagement in treatment decisions, and poorer health outcomes, undermining patient-centered care. We present ReXplain (Radiology eXplanation), an innovative AI-driven system that translates radiology findings into patient-friendly video reports. ReXplain uniquely integrates a large language model for medical text simplification and text-anatomy association, an image segmentation model for anatomical region identification, and an avatar generation tool for engaging interface visualization. ReXplain enables producing comprehensive explanations with plain language, highlighted imagery, and 3D organ renderings in the form of video reports. To evaluate the utility of ReXplain-generated explanations, we conducted two rounds of user feedback collection from six board-certified radiologists. The results of this proof-of-concept study indicate that ReXplain could accurately deliver radiological information and effectively simulate one-on-one consultation, shedding light on enhancing patient-centered radiology with potential clinical usage. This work demonstrates a new paradigm in AI-assisted medical communication, potentially improving patient engagement and satisfaction in radiology care, and opens new avenues for research in multimodal medical communication.
AI And Brain Scans Target American Schools
Ultra-creepy technology that George Orwell could not have imagined in his most terrifying nightmares is invading government-school classrooms -- and children's minds -- all around the world. While many of the Big Brother innovations are coming out of Communist China, they are making their way into American schools quickly as well. In a video report by the Wall Street Journal on artificial intelligence in Communist Chinese schools, children in a communist indoctrination camp masquerading as a school are shown wearing bands around their heads. The devices feature colored lights on the front that indicate for the "teacher" whether the child is paying attention or distracted. Red is for "deeply focused."
Why Deepfakes Are A Net Positive For Humanity
Deepfakes continue to arouse widespread fears, despite the growing number of positive applications ... [ ] of the underlying technology. Yes, deepfake technology has understandably become notorious in the wake of deepfake porn videos and the threat deepfakes seemingly pose to politics. However, the ability to generate realistic simulations using artificial intelligence will, on the whole, be only a positive for humanity. Increasingly, new uses are being found for deepfakes. Whether recreating long-dead artists in museums or editing video without the need for a reshoot, deepfake technology will allow us to experience things that no longer exist, or that have never existed.
